Purpose of the role: As Sales Specialist, you will sell a range of neurodiagnostic equipment, accessories and consumables. In this fully autonomous role where you'll have complete ownership of your accounts, you'll use your commercial aptitude and relationship building skills to network throughout different departments and maximise sales opportunities within the accounts. You'll be responsible for developing relationships with neurophysiology, vascular, medical physics and procurement departments.
About us: We are an independent solution provider of neuro-diagnostic and vascular equipment to the NHS and Private healthcare markets in the UK & Ireland. MedEvolve has benefited from huge growth since 2013 due to an ideology that customer service and support is a high priority for us, added with extremely durable and advanced equipment this puts us in prime position to offer customers an excellent solution. MedEvolve’s ethos is shared by our staff who work as one to provide NHS departments and private healthcare with the services and customer support that has become our trademark and made us into one of the leading providers of neuro-diagnostic and vascular systems in the UK.
